As governments weigh new restrictions on frontier AI models, one question is becoming increasingly important: what role should open source play in the future of artificial intelligence? Theo Jaffee and Sofia Puccini speak with Hugging Face CEO Clément Delangue about AI regulation, open source safety, model routing, and why he believes competition—not consolidation—is essential for the industry's future.
